Course programme
Overview
This course is designed for engineers and technicians from a wide range of abilities and backgrounds and will provide an excellent introduction to the fundamentals of heating, ventilation and air-conditioning. It commences with a review of psychrometric charts and then examines the factors that influence design choices, indoor air quality, load calculations and heating/ventilation and air-conditioning systems.
Numerous tips and tricks taught throughout the course make it very practical and topical to your every day applications.
Content Outline
MODULE 1: Introduction to HVAC
- Principles of thermodynamics
- Pressure and temperature relationship
- Fundamentals of heat transfer
- Fundamentals of fluid flow
MODULE 2: Psychrometry
- Introduction to psychrometry
- The properties of air
- Understanding the psychrometric charts
MODULE 3: Requirements of Comfort Air Conditioning
- Air purification methods
- Thermodynamics of the human body
- Role of clothing
- Comfort and comfort chart
- Design considerations
- Requirements of temperature and humidity-high heat load industries
- Recommended inside design conditions
- Outside summer design conditions for some foreign cities
- Indoor Air Quality
- Design of ventilation systems
MODULE 4: Heating and Cooling Load Calculation Procedure
- Design considerations
- Internal Sensible and Latent Heat Load components
- Design condition - indoor & outdoor conditions
- External Load components
- Miscellaneous heat sources
- Fresh air load
MODULE 5: HVAC Systems
- Heating systems
- Hot water heating system
- Steam heating systems
- Electric heating systems
- Air-conditioning systems: General
- Air handling units
- Functional variations in the design
- Capacity calculation of an air handling unit
MODULE 6 - Variable Air Volume (VAV) systems
- System concept
- Different VAV systems
MODULE 7 - Duct design, air flow and its distribution
- Air flow and pressure losses
- Duct design
- Air distribution system inside space
- Ventilation systems
MODULE 8 - Insulation of Air-conditioning systems and Air-Conditioning Equipment
- Desired properties of an ideal insulating material
- Factors affecting thermal conductivity
- Types of insulation materials
- Insulated systems
- Importance of relative humidity for the selection of insulation
- Air-conditioning equipment
- Air filters
- Humidifiers
- Dehumidifiers
- Fans and blowers
MODULE 9 - Refrigeration
- Methods of refrigeration
- Air refrigeration system
- Vapour compression refrigeration system
- Absorption refrigeration system
- Important refrigerants
- Refrigeration equipment
MODULE 10 - Controls and Instrumentation
- Elements of control
- Types of control system
- Typical control systems
MODULE 11 - Installation, Commissioning, Operation, Testing and Maintenance
- Installation
- Charging the refrigeration unit
- Adding oil to the compressor
- Commissioning
- Other service operations
- Maintenance
MODULE 12 - Fault finding and troubleshooting and Green House effect and Future Refrigerants
- Troubleshooting
- The greenhouse effect
- History of CFCs
- Ozone depletion by CFCs and the greenhouse effect
- Future refrigerants to replace CFCs
